Safe Harbor, the Leading Care Home Provider in the Midlands Opens a New Care Home

Staffordshire, England -- (SBWire) -- 03/20/2013 --Safe Harbor recently announced the opening of a new care home. Safe Harbor has been providing residential and dementia care for over 26 years, and recently opened Florence House, their newest care home in Staffordshire. The home has now been firmly established as leading the way in dedication toward patient care and treatment, with thirty six bedrooms, living rooms and other communal spaces providing both privacy and social interaction for residents.

A spokesperson explained, “Safe Harbor have really galvanised their position as the premiere care provider in the midlands with the new facility. We believe this new facility sets a new standard for care homes in Staffordshire. We now operate four homes across the midlands that offer picturesque locations and personalised care plans to help the elderly in need of permanent care get the highest quality of life possible during their stay. The homes can cater for long term, short term, convalescence and even holiday visitors.”

Safe Harbor provide nursing, dementia care, end of life and residential care for a huge variety of patients, and have an excellent reputation amongst both service users and their families. Safe Harbor provides care homes in Stoke on Trent and other areas of the Midlands.
